Shrewsbury Academy is a new mixed secondary school, offering education for students from the age of 11 to 16. 

It is part of the Shrewsbury Academies Trust, which also includes Grange Primary School and Longlands Community Primary School .

Head of school

Mr Jon Arnold

Values and vision

The Shrewsbury Academy motto is: “Achieving excellence together.” The school describes itself as a co-operative school “both in structure and spirit”, and has established a set of key principles to guides everything that the school does.

These principles are drawn from the values and principles of the international co-operative movement. The school believes in: Democracy and shared British values; Self-reliance; Hard work; High expectations; Equality; and Respect.

The Shrewsbury Academy hopes that its students will become “the citizens of the future”, and seeks to foster in them the values of openness, honesty, social responsibility and a care for others. The school also believes in what it calls “CARE values”: Co-operation, Aspiration, Resilience and Excellence.
